A Labyrinth of Charm and History
The story of Melbourne’s laneways began in the 19th century, designed as service alleys for the grand buildings that fronted the main streets. Over time, these utilitarian spaces transformed, first into canvases for street artists, and then into bustling micro-precincts of independent businesses. Today, they are vibrant ecosystems, each with its own distinct personality. Think exposed brick, industrial chic, quirky art installations, and a constant hum of activity. This unique blend of history, artistry, and urban grit creates an atmosphere you won’t find anywhere else, making them a top Melbourne attraction.

The Unrivalled Coffee Obsession
Melbourne’s reputation as a global coffee powerhouse is well-earned. The city boasts one of the highest concentrations of cafes per capita in the world, and the competition drives an unparalleled commitment to quality. Baristas here are celebrated artisans, and many cafes roast their own beans, ensuring freshness and unique flavour profiles. From a perfectly executed flat white – a quintessential Australian coffee – to pour-overs, cold brews, and single-origin espressos, the choices are endless. This dedication makes exploring Melbourne’s coffee scene a pilgrimage for any true coffee aficionado.

Iconic Laneways and Their Culinary Treasures
Degraves Street: The Grand Dame of Laneway Dining
Perhaps the most famous of Melbourne’s laneways, Degraves Street is a vibrant, bustling artery connecting Flinders Street to Flinders Lane. Its Parisian-esque charm, with outdoor seating spilling onto the bluestone, makes it an irresistible magnet for locals and tourists alike. Here, you’ll find a delightful mix of cafes, creperies, and sandwich bars, perfect for people-watching.
- Vibe: European, lively, excellent for breakfast and lunch.
- What to expect: Al fresco dining, strong coffee, diverse menu options from quick bites to more substantial meals.
Centre Place: A Bustling Artery of Art and Aroma
Just off Flinders Lane, Centre Place is a narrow, almost claustrophobic laneway that explodes with street art, quirky boutiques, and an array of tiny, bustling cafes. It’s a sensory overload in the best possible way, often cited as one of the best cafes Melbourne has to offer due to its sheer concentration of quality. The air is thick with the smell of coffee and international cuisine.
- Vibe: Edgy, artistic, authentic Melbourne street culture.
- What to expect: Small, intimate cafes, grab-and-go options, incredible street art, a constant buzz of activity.
Hardware Lane: European Flair Meets Melbourne Cool
Running between Lonsdale and Little Bourke Streets, Hardware Lane transforms into a vibrant pedestrian mall, especially in the evenings when live music often fills the air. During the day, it’s a fantastic spot for brunch and lunch, with numerous cafes and restaurants offering a more refined, yet still distinctly Melbourne, experience. The focus here is often on Italian and Mediterranean influences, making it a different flavour of Melbourne laneway dining.
- Vibe: Sophisticated, European, excellent for a relaxed meal.
- What to expect: More spacious outdoor seating, attentive service, a broader range of dining options beyond just coffee.
Flinders Lane: Beyond the Laneway, Still Iconic
While technically a “lane” rather than a narrow alley, Flinders Lane is undeniably part of Melbourne’s laneway cafe experience. Home to some of the city’s most celebrated restaurants and cafes, it offers a more polished but equally captivating atmosphere. You’ll find a mix of established institutions and trendy new spots, all contributing to the city’s vibrant food and coffee scene.
- Vibe: Upscale, trendy, culinary hotspot.
- What to expect: Award-winning cafes, high-end dining, boutique shopping, a sophisticated urban feel.
Other Hidden Alleys to Discover
- AC/DC Lane & Duckboard Place: While more famous for their rock ‘n’ roll street art, these lanes often have a few hidden gems nearby where you can grab a coffee before admiring the murals.
- Presgrave Place: A tiny, art-filled alleyway that feels like a secret garden, often home to pop-up art installations and a quieter spot for a coffee.
- Tattersalls Lane: With an Asian influence, this laneway offers a different culinary perspective, often with cafes serving unique fusion dishes alongside their coffee.

Tips for the Ultimate Laneway Cafe Experience
- Try a Flat White: If you haven’t before, this creamy, strong coffee is a Melbourne staple.
- Don’t Be Afraid to Queue: Popular cafes often have lines, especially during peak times. It’s usually worth the wait!
- Engage with Locals: Melburnians are proud of their city and their coffee. Ask for recommendations – you might discover your new favourite spot.
- Wear Comfortable Shoes: You’ll be doing a lot of walking, so practical footwear is a must.
- Have Cash/Card Ready: While most places accept card, some smaller spots might prefer cash for quick transactions.
- Look for the “Best Coffee” Signs: Many cafes proudly display awards or recommendations, a good sign of quality.
